Extractive Metallurgy of Copper

The SX process consists of extracting Cu 2+ from aqueous PLS into a copper specific organic extractant, separating the aqueous and organic phases by gravity, and then stripping Cu 2+ from the organic extractant into high-H 2 SO 4 electrolyte returned from the EW circuit. The process is continuous and is carried out in large Mixer-settlers.

The Extraction of Copper

Copper can be extracted from non-sulfide ores by a different process involving three separate stages: Reaction of the ore (over quite a long time and on a huge scale) with a dilute acid such as dilute sulfuric acid to produce a very dilute copper(II) sulfate solution. Concentration of the copper(II) sulfate solution by solvent extraction.

How can copper be extracted from their ore?

Extraction of copper from copper pyrites involves the following steps: 1. Crushing and concentration: The ore is crushed and then concentrated by the froth-flotation process. 2. Roasting: The concentrated ore is roasted in excess of air. During the process of roasting, i) moisture and volatile impurities are removed.

Innovations: Introduction to Copper: Mining & Extraction

The techniques for extraction of copper from oxidized ores are quite different from those employed for the sulfide ores. The oxidized ores, consisting of the silicates, carbonates and sulfates, are treated by several methods, all involving some form of leaching of the crushed ore with sulfuric acid to produce impure solutions of copper sulfate ...

Extraction of Copper: Detailed Process

Typically, there are three key phases involved in the extraction of copper from ore. The first phase, mineral processing, is to release the copper minerals and remove waste elements, such as alumina, limestone, pyrite, and silica, in order to concentrate the copper minerals and other nonferrous minerals of value into a product containing ...
